Robostral Navigate
An 8B vision-language navigation model claims state-of-the-art results using only a single RGB camera.
Robostral Navigate predicts waypoints directly in image space, avoiding depth sensors, multi-camera rigs, pre-built maps, and robot-specific coordinates. The authors say this makes it portable across wheeled, legged, and aerial robots without recalibration. They trained with 2.4 million simulated trajectories across 350,000 scenes, plus a prefix-caching recipe that cut training tokens by 22x. On R2R-CE it reports a 77.4% success rate; on RxR-CE, 75.1%.
